EUROBEER
Last night, post Green Latern movie, Nick and I stumbled upon a cozy bar, or euro pub, in downtown Poulsbo. It lacked the warmth of your average European pub (literally, temperature-wise), featured baseball instead of exclusively soccer on the flatscreens, and nobody had accents, but it was a nice retreat from the usual American bar. Don't feel like spending $$$ at the wine bar, or gettin' weird looks from the 30+ crowd at the other bars in DT Poulsbo? Head to Tisley's Europub. It's family friendly and between 10pm 'til close, it's happy hour. Getting a Bavarian pretzel for $2 really hit the shot, best decision ever.
